Nano-Yield is excited to announce that Mike Jackson has recently been promoted to Director of Sales for the Eastern US. Mike’s passion for the industry began at a young age, rooted in his experience raising 4-H pigs. This early connection to agriculture has flourished over the decades, guiding him through various sales, management, and leadership roles since 1996. His dedication and expertise have made him a valuable asset in the ag industry, where he has worked with multiple seed, chemistry, and fertilizer companies. With a BS in Ag Business Management from Purdue University, Mike’s practical and common-sense approach to business has earned him respect and admiration from both colleagues and customers alike. Mike is committed to building and maintaining strong relationships with his customers, as he sees these connections as the foundation of success in the industry. Mark Slavens, President of Nano-Yield, states “Mike’s passion for agriculture and his dedication to his team and customers are the driving forces behind his leadership as he strives to create a winning culture at Nano-Yield”. Mike states, “I believe in serving our customers and helping them be wildly successful with our products. The better we can lead our customers, the more success they will experience. People want to believe and be a part of something.” Mike has been crucial to the rapid growth and success of bringing nanotechnology products to the Midwest in just his three short years with Nano-Yield. Jenny Phillips, Director of Marketing for Nano-Yield, states, “Mike has been my colleague and mentor for over 6 years now, and I couldn’t imagine a more deserving person to fulfill this role. His dedication to his customers, his fellow salesmen, and to this industry is unmatched.” Mike lives in central Indiana with his wife Heather and four daughters. When he’s not in the office you can find him on the golf course or spending time with his family.
